‘Spellbinding’ village with ‘haunted hotel’ and witchcraft museum is ‘beautiful’

By staff5 August 2025No Comments4 Mins Read

The quaint village is steeped in history and regularly attracts visitors interested in the occult

Cornwall is one of the United Kingdom’s most breathtaking counties. It’s also considered one of the most magical, steeped in legend. Perched on North Cornwall’s clifftops, Tintagel Castle is one of the most popular attractions. It’s rumoured to be the site where King Arthur was conceived, and visitors can explore Merlin’s Cave on the beach below when the tide is out.

St Nectan’s Glen, a sacred valley with a 60-foot waterfall and stacked fairy stones, is another popular spot for those visiting Tintagel, and just ten minutes down the road, visitors will find a village that’s “beautiful and magical.”

Boscastle, a small harbour village, is beloved for its stunning views, quaint shops, and mystical atmosphere. One visitor who documented her visit on TikTok as @thetaniachronicles described the “most bewitched” village as “England’s equivalent of Salem.”

For over 50 years, Boscastle has been home to The Museum of Witchcraft and Magic. The independent museum is home to “one of the world’s largest and most spellbinding collections of folk magic artefacts,” according to National Geographic, and on TripAdvisor, the museum has over 800 ‘excellent’ reviews.

Nearby, visitors will find The Wellington Hotel, one of the region’s oldest coaching inns, and one of the most haunted – if rumours are to be believed. With over 500 ‘excellent’ reviews on TripAdvisor, guests have praised the “best food and service” in the restaurant and the “cosy accommodation,” and many said they loved hearing ghost stories.

Along with gift shops, restaurants, and a National Trust cafe, there are several walking routes for those who enjoy coastal paths. Visit Cornwall says: “For fantastic coastal views take the left hand path alongside the harbour which leads to a slate platform where you can see the ‘blowhole’ an hour before or after low tide, shooting a horizontal waterspout halfway across the harbour entrance if the conditions are right. You can follow the coast path up to Willapark, where the National Coastwatch have a watch-house high on the headland.

“The path on the other side of the harbour leads past the Witchcraft Museum out onto Penally Point, again this provides walkers with fantastic views but can be difficult underfoot in places.”

Alternatively, visitors can take in the views from Boscastle Harbour, which has over 300 ‘excellent’ reviews on TripAdvisor. Boscastle is in Cornwall, England. The postcode for the visitor centre is PL35 0HD. The closest train station is Bodmin Parkway.
